A Foundation in System Optimization & Security

Brett’s journey into technology began in childhood with a fascination for optimizing computer systems for speed and efficiency. This initial curiosity evolved into a hands-on passion when he discovered game modding, which served as his first introduction to the world of code. However, his interests quickly deepened, pulling him toward the more complex challenges of system administration and cybersecurity.

He honed his skills by building virtual machine environments to safely analyze and remove computer infections, while simultaneously diving into the world of UNIX-based operating systems. Throughout his high school years, he expanded his expertise into networking, mastering the concepts of LAN/WAN architecture and learning PHP. This period culminated in a deep focus on network security and firewall implementation, where he began architecting the solutions he would become known for.

In 2017, Brett undertook a project that would define his expertise: developing his own proprietary HTTP firewall. This multi-year endeavor saw him master the intricacies of the Apache webserver and develop groundbreaking methods for DDoS mitigation, driven by a passion for protecting digital assets against complex threats.

A Portfolio of Technical Achievements

Brett's expertise is demonstrated through a career of building resilient, high-performance digital solutions and infrastructure.

  • Proprietary Web Application Firewall (WAF): Over a multi-year period, Brett architected and developed a sophisticated WAF designed as a plugin for the Apache webserver. This application has proven its resilience in the real world, successfully mitigating complex HTTP(S) attacks from over 600,000 unique IPs targeting a single server.

  • Industry-Wide DDoS Mitigation: He was instrumental in developing a new, highly effective method for mitigating complex volumetric DDoS attacks targeting gaming VPNs—a technique that has since been adopted as an industry-wide solution.

  • Physical Network Engineering: As a mainline fiber optic technician for local ISPs, Brett engineered and deployed the physical fiber optic infrastructure for ten separate residential neighborhoods. He also designed and implemented the complete networks for two local police departments, showcasing his mastery of network segmentation, security, and VLANs.

  • Custom API & Software Development: He has a proven track record of creating custom applications to solve specific business needs, including developing a plugin for the Ubiquiti CRM platform that automates client communication about network outages via text and email.
